The Chicken Road game follows a simple yet addictive loop. Players begin by placing a bet and choosing a difficulty level, which affects the number of steps they can take before hitting a trap. With each safe step, the multiplier increases, tempting players to hold on for more. However, this also increases the risk of losing everything if a trap is hit. The main skill required to succeed in Chicken Road is timing the cashout, as players must balance the desire for higher multipliers with the need to avoid losing their bets.s.
Chicken Road offers four difficulty levels, each with its unique characteristics:* Easy: 24 steps, low risk* Medium: 22 steps, balanced risk/reward* Hard: 20 steps, high risk* Hardcore: 15 steps, extreme riskHigher difficulty levels come with fewer steps but much higher variance, making them more challenging and potentially rewarding for experienced players.

Despite its simplicity, Chicken Road can be unforgiving for players who don’t approach the game with a clear strategy. Some common mistakes include:* Trying to predict trap locations* Chasing losses with larger bets* Holding too long for higher multipliers* Skipping demo mode practice* Playing emotionally after wins or lossesTo avoid these pitfalls, players must develop a solid understanding of the game’s mechanics and a well-thought-out strategy.
While there is no one-size-fits-all approach to playing Chicken Road, certain strategies can increase a player’s chances of success. These include:* Betting 1–5% of the bankroll per round* Setting conservative targets (1.5x–2x)* Using balanced targets (3x–5x)* Employing aggressive play only with strict limits* Setting exit targets before each roundBy adopting one or more of these strategies, players can improve their chances of success and enjoy a more rewarding experience in Chicken Road.
Risk tolerance is a critical factor in Chicken Road, as players must balance their desire for higher multipliers with the need to avoid losing their bets. Those who are more risk-averse may prefer the lower difficulty levels, while those who are more willing to take risks may opt for the higher difficulty levels.
